Maximum Security Democracy Vol 3. Trading Rights for Security

from Maximum Security Democracy Podcast · host George Blume

Defending our rights as Americans as the government demands we hand them over in the name of terrorism is an unpopular battle to fight. Oddly, we seem to be fighting for freedom for people who would like to destroy us when we should be preserving our own rights here in America. Also hear George Blume's take on Black Friday as national holiday. Also more on the Republican Propaganda Machine.
